In this review of the Adams Synchronological Chart of History, the bottom line is clear: this is a visual reference for readers who want a single, illustrated timeline that brings biblical and world history side by side. The reproduction captures the original 19th century layout across a large, paperback 23' x 27' panel and is best for educators, Bible study leaders, and history enthusiasts who value dense, contextual timelines. Its single biggest appeal is the way it condenses 6,000 years of history into a richly illustrated, color-coded sheet that makes distant events feel immediate and connected.

Key Features

  • Full color original illustrations: The panel reproduces the historic artwork and handwritten commentary to preserve the visual character of the original chart.
  • Broad chronological span: Coverage from Creation in 4004 BC to the dawn of the 20th century places biblical events alongside secular history for comparative study.
  • Detailed labels and color-coding: Nations, kingdoms, important people and inventions are labeled and color-coded to make cross-references easier at a glance.
  • Durable cardstock: Printed on heavy duty 12pt deluxe matte cardstock for a substantial feel and better longevity than thin paper reproductions.
  • Easy storage protection: The unbound panel ships with hardcover protection so the sheet arrives flat and can be stored safely between uses.

Who It's For

The chart is ideal for Sunday School teachers, homeschool families, and church study groups who want a single visual reference showing biblical chronology next to world events. Its dense detail and illustrations work well as a classroom focal point or as a study aid for anyone tracing scriptural timelines.

Those seeking a modern textbook with interpretive commentary or a compact pocket reference should look elsewhere; this product is a historical reproduction and visual timeline rather than a narrative history or annotated study guide.
